If this sounds like a team you would like to be part of, Smartwool might be the place for you. Position: Textile Technical Designer What will you do? A day in the life of a Textile Designer at Smartwool includes collaborating with the Senior Designer on the design, creation, and delivery of brand right print and knit patterns for socks lines that support strategic initiatives. The role uses strong design and artistic skills to identify trends, execute the seasonal design/development process, and create innovative textile designs from conception to production that meet market needs and drive sales. The position owns the execution of SMUs and product collaborations and schedules timely reviews to ensure accuracy and calendar adherence. Responsibilities Research and identify trend directions; pull and review inspiration, design concepts, and create presentation boards for trend/color palette seasonal kick-off. Develop awareness of key accounts and channels of distribution from market insights and trends to ensure concept feasibility. Execute design and development of initial seasonal design category in context of larger category assortments. Design according to style plans, sales needs, and emerging trends; ensure timely execution of product development calendar. Create 3D sketches; conceptualize new and unique patterns/styles and concepts meeting product briefs. Troubleshoot issues with graphs, scale, digitization pattern creation from mills and provide solutions to the Senior Design team. Adapt design style to different nuanced voices within the brand for varying projects. Manage design tech packs of assigned styles from concept through SMS production ensuring BOM quality and accuracy. Collaborate with Product Management and Development teams with openness to feedback to achieve the best result. Work with Senior Designer to design, graph, and develop ideas for performance and lifestyle sock lines within circular knitting guidelines. Generate, update, and recolor seasonal CADs within 3D Shima Seki software as needed. Produce detailed tech packs and follow through development from initial creation to final SMS. Input accurate tech pack information into the ENOVIA system; follow up with development on tech pack creation/revision/review and submit approvals. Assist Senior Designer in organizing samples for meetings and preparing design review documents for distribution to the team. What do you need to succeed? We value diverse skills and experiences. This role requires 3-5 years of experience in textile design or a related field. Education in a related field is helpful but not required if you have the relevant experience. The foundation skills include: High creativity and artistic ability with keen attention to color, texture, and pattern; ability to visualize in three dimensions.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Strong organizational skills to manage multiple tasks and follow up effectively. Ability to work independently and collaboratively under tight deadlines. Self-driven, able to thrive in a fast-paced environment and maintain good work habits. Creativity, technical capability, and merchandising sensibility; ability to sketch. Extensive knowledge of sock construction and technical knit design. Proficiency in Microsoft Office, Adobe products, CAD, and Mac computers. Design/Textile Design degree; knit construction and structure understanding required. Proficiency in 3D design software such as Shima Apex 3. What do we offer you? Smartwool is committed to supporting and growing our people.
